What Is A Digital Wallet?

A digital wallet allows you to make transactions electronically without needing your physical bank card. It links to your bank accounts or cards, making transactions a breeze with a quick tap or scan.

Popular examples of digital wallets include Google Pay, Apple Pay, and Samsung Pay. A study in 2023 found that there were 3.6 billion digital wallet users globally, with an estimated 60% of the world’s population opting to go digital with their payments by 2026.

Benefits Of Using Digital Wallets

Speed

Digital wallets make everything so much quicker with just a quick tap. Even when shopping online, digital wallets often fill out your information automatically. And splitting bills or transferring funds is super quick, too.

Image2

Convenience

As if speedy transactions weren’t enough, digital wallets are so much more convenient. Gone are the days of needing to carry cash, bank cards, and a wallet. You have fewer things to worry about misplacing as everything is stored on your smartphone.

Enhanced security

Facial recognition and fingerprint scanning add a new layer of security when it comes to protecting your finances. Digital wallets also encrypt payment information, meaning your card details aren’t shared with anyone who doesn’t need them.

Evolving security threats targeting digital wallets

Unfortunately, as with everything online, digital wallets aren’t without their risks. Cybercriminals are always finding more and more sophisticated ways of targeting vulnerable people. It was only a matter of time before they tapped into e-wallets (pun intended). Some of the most common risks when it comes to using digital wallets include:

  • Phishing scams
  • Malware
  • Unauthorized transactions
  • Public Wi-Fi

How To Keep Online Transactions Secure

Create strong passwords and enable biometric authentication

Get creative with passwords, and don’t use something that can easily be guessed. Also, be sure to enable biometric authentication (fingerprint scanning and facial recognition) for an added layer of security.

Avoid Using Digital Wallets When Connected To Public Wi-Fi

Cybercriminals can access data using public Wi-Fi, so avoid making any transactions if you’re connected to an unsecure network. The best thing to do is download a VPN or only use a private and secure network if you’re out and about and in need of internet access.

Keep track of all transactions and monitor them regularly

Digital wallets make tracking all transactions fairly straightforward. You can see exactly how much you’ve spent and where. Credit monitoring is also a handy way of keeping on top of your finances because it can help you detect any fraudulent or suspicious activity.

Disable accounts if you lose your device

If you lose your device, be sure to disable all accounts linked to your digital wallet because you wouldn’t want them to fall into the wrong hands!

How To Detect And Prevent Fraudulent Activity

Credit monitoring is a great way to spot suspicious activity on your account because it tracks changes in your spending habits and notifies you of potential fraud. For instance, credit monitoring can protect you against identity theft if your personal info gets stolen.

While it’s primarily used to protect against someone stealing your identity, this service can also track your credit file and report. A credit monitoring service will notify you whether an account has been created without your knowledge or if a huge purchase has been made.
